Toucans are found in the southernmost parts of Mexico, all of Central America, the Caribbean, and the northernmost parts of South America. They do not occur naturally on the other continents in the world.

Gars (or garpike) are found in the fresh, brackish, and sometimes marine, waters of eastern North America, Central America, and the Caribbean islands.
The Caribbean sea is located at 9-22 degrees North and 89 to 60 degrees west. The countries found to the south of the Caribbean sea are Venezuela, Columbia, and Panama. The countries found to the west are Coasta Rica, Nicaragua, Honduras, Guatemala, Belize,and the Yucatan Peninsula of Mexico. The countries found to the north are the Greater Antilles Islands of Cuba, Hispaniola, Jamaica, and Purto Rico. The lands that are found to the east are the Lesser Antilles Islands.
